JOB DESCRIPTION:

The Pharmacy Assistant Instructor will be responsible for teaching, evaluating, and supporting students in a virtual learning environment. The instructor will deliver course content aligned with curriculum outcomes and ensure that students gain practical knowledge in pharmacy operations, medication management, communication, and professional ethics.

Qualifications:

  • Completion of a recognized Pharmacy Technician or Pharmacy Assistant program
  • Minimum 2 years of work experience in a pharmacy setting (retail, hospital, or long-term care)
  • Previous teaching or training experience preferred
  • Strong knowledge of pharmacy software, prescription processing, and pharmacy law
  • Excellent communication, time management, and organizational skills
  • Comfortable working in an asynchronous online environment
  • Must reside in British Columbi
Responsibilities
  • Deliver instructional content asynchronously through the college’s LMS platform
  • Provide timely and constructive feedback on assignments, quizzes, and projects
  • Monitor student progress and provide academic support as needed
  • Ensure learning objectives and program outcomes are met for each course
  • Maintain accurate student records, including attendance and grading
  • Collaborate with academic coordinators to enhance curriculum delivery
  • Stay current with pharmacy practices and regulatory changes in British Columbia
